                      MANAGEMENT'S DISCUSSION AND ANALYSIS


RESULTS OF OPERATIONS

During  1997,  the  Company  sold two of its  operating  companies,  Funding and
Development.  As a result,  there  has been a  reclassification  of  income  and
expenses  related to these  businesses as set forth in the  Company's  Report on
Form 10-Q for the period  ending  June 30,  1999.  Management's  Discussion  and
Analysis shall be limited to continuing operations.

In the  first  quarter  of 1999  the  company  sold  its Las  Vegas  and La Mesa
locations  and closed its LaJolla  location.  On April 13, 1999 the company sold
its San  Bernardino  location.  The company  currently  owns and  operates  four
restaurants in California and two in Arizona.

Revenues for the company for the second quarter and the six month period were up
versus last year.  The increase is  attributable  to better sales from  existing
restaurants and the addition of Steamers, versus those restaurants closed.

Net  income for the six months was down from  $151,000  to  $33,000.  This was a
result of charges of $150,000 for discontinued operations in the second quarter.

LIQUIDITY AND CAPITAL RESOURCES

The company has  sufficient  cash  reserves  to meet  operational  needs for the
upcoming year. Management believes, but there can be no assurance,  that it will
be able to finance any future  expansion  through cash flow,  loans or leases of
equipment.
